Clone cos9, containing a 43 kb insert, transformed the germ line of homozygous K10 females and allowed production of normal progeny. It also rescued three genes, crooked neck, pecanex, and kurz, which map genetically near K10.
Embryos produced by Drosophila females homozygous for the maternal-effect neurogenic mutations almondex and pecanex can be partially rescued by microinjection of wild-type ooplasm. In addition, these mutations fully complement one another with respect to this assay, as they do by classical genetic criteria. Finally, embryos from both mutations cease to be rescuable after the establishment of the syncytial blastoderm.
